    Watchtower is a container-based solution designed to automate the lifecycle management of Docker applications. It functions as a background service that monitors running containers, detects when new base image versions are available in registries, and automatically redeploys the containers to ensure they remain synchronized with the latest builds. The project distinguishes itself through its ability to orchestrate complex deployment workflows and maintain service availability during updates. It interacts directly with the container runtime to manage service dependencies and restart sequences,

    Chaos Monkey is a chaos engineering tool designed to verify the resilience of distributed systems by intentionally terminating production instances. It functions as a fault injection service that identifies weaknesses in cloud-based architectures by simulating real-world hardware and software outages. The platform operates through a centralized orchestration engine that executes periodic disruption cycles based on predefined configuration rules. It employs a rule-based selection process that evaluates instance metadata against safety constraints to ensure that only eligible targets are disrup

    Velero is a backup and recovery tool for Kubernetes cluster resources and persistent volumes. It functions as a disaster recovery solution and a utility for migrating applications and their associated data between different clusters. The project enables the replication of production environments by cloning cluster resources into development or testing environments for validation and debugging. It provides capabilities for backing up system objects, restoring resources to a known good state, and transferring applications across environments to facilitate system transitions.

    Selects specific namespaces or objects for backup by matching metadata labels against inclusion or exclusion rules.

    dupeguru is a content-based file deduplicator and cross-platform disk cleanup tool. It functions as a local file management utility designed to identify and remove redundant files to recover disk space. The application identifies identical files across a file system by using content hashing and metadata comparison. This allows it to detect duplicates regardless of their filenames or directory locations.     rimraf est un outil de suppression récursive de fichiers pour Node.js et un utilitaire de système de fichiers multiplateforme. Il fournit à la fois une bibliothèque programmatique et une interface en ligne de commande pour supprimer des fichiers, des répertoires et tout leur contenu sur différents systèmes d'exploitation. L'utilitaire prend en charge la suppression de fichiers basée sur des glob, permettant de supprimer des éléments qui correspondent à des motifs de caractères génériques spécifiques plutôt qu'à de simples chemins littéraux. Il inclut également la possibilité d'interrompre les processus de suppression en cours d'exécution et d'appliquer un filtrage basé sur des prédicats personnalisés pour exclure des fichiers ou dossiers spécifiques. Le projet couvre de larges capacités de gestion de système de fichiers, incluant le parcours récursif en profondeur, la normalisation de chemins multiplateforme et les E/S asynchrones. Ces fonctionnalités permettent des tâches telles que la suppression automatisée d'artefacts de build et le nettoyage général de l'espace de travail du projet.

    Vale est un outil de linting de prose conscient du balisage et une interface en ligne de commande conçus pour appliquer des guides de style éditoriaux et des règles de grammaire sur divers formats de documents. Il fonctionne comme un moteur de guide de style basé sur YAML qui analyse le texte pour la cohérence du ton, de l'orthographe et de la terminologie tout en ignorant les éléments non-prose comme les blocs de code. Le projet se distingue par un modèle d'extensibilité flexible qui permet aux utilisateurs de définir des règles de linting personnalisées en utilisant des configurations YAML, des expressions régulières et des scripts externes pour une logique de validation complexe. Il prend en charge un large éventail de formats de documentation, notamment Markdown, AsciiDoc, HTML et Org-mode, normalisant souvent ces entrées via XSLT pour appliquer un ensemble unifié de règles. L'outil couvre de vastes domaines de capacités, incluant l'évaluation linguistique pour les métriques de lisibilité et la grammaire, la vérification orthographique basée sur un dictionnaire et la gestion de la terminologie pour éviter les formulations incohérentes. Il fournit une intégration via le Language Server Protocol pour des diagnostics en temps réel dans les éditeurs, ainsi qu'une prise en charge des pipelines CI/CD et des hooks Git pour automatiser la validation de la prose. Vale peut être déployé au sein d'un environnement conteneurisé en utilisant Docker pour assurer une exécution cohérente sur différentes plateformes.

    Executes specific subsets of style rules based on expressions targeting rule names, levels, scopes, or descriptions.

    Helmfile is a declarative tool for managing Kubernetes Helm releases across multiple environments. It defines the desired state of releases in version-controlled YAML files and synchronizes the cluster to match that state, acting as both a release manager and a state sync orchestrator. The tool layers environment-specific values, secrets, and lifecycle hooks onto shared release definitions, enabling consistent multi-environment deployments.
